As of 2010-2014, the per capita income of Census Tract 012000 is $31,499, which is higher than the state average of $23,237 and is higher than the national average of $28,555. Census Tract 012000 median household income is $0. On average Census Tract 012000 residents spend 12.0 minutes per day commuting to work, which is lower than the state average of 25.3 minutes and is lower than the national average of 25.7 minutes.
